The Toro Power Max 824 OHV 2-Stage Snow Blower (model 22295) is a popular choice for homeowners tackling snowy winters. Finding the best price, however, requires a bit of research. This guide will help you navigate the process and secure the most competitive deal on your Toro 22295.

Where to Find the Toro 22295 Snow Blower?

Several retailers typically carry this model, offering varying prices and potential deals throughout the year. Here are some key places to check:

  • Home Improvement Stores: Big box stores like Home Depot and Lowe's often stock Toro snow blowers, sometimes offering seasonal discounts or sales. Checking their online inventories and in-store availability is a good starting point.
  • Outdoor Power Equipment Dealers: Local dealerships specializing in outdoor power equipment might offer competitive pricing, along with potential servicing advantages down the line. They may also have access to seasonal promotions or special financing options.
  • Online Marketplaces: Websites like Amazon, eBay, and others often list the Toro 22295, but carefully scrutinize seller ratings and reviews to ensure you're buying from a reputable source. Pay close attention to shipping costs, as these can significantly impact the final price.

Factors Affecting the Price of a Toro 22295

The price of the Toro 22295 can fluctuate depending on several factors:

  • Retailer: Different retailers have different pricing strategies and may offer discounts at various times of the year.
  • Time of Year: Prices tend to be highest at the peak of winter when demand is at its greatest. Shopping in the late summer or early fall (after the primary selling season) often yields better deals.
  • Sales and Promotions: Keep an eye out for seasonal sales, clearance events, and manufacturer rebates. Signing up for email newsletters from retailers can alert you to these opportunities.
  • Condition: New snow blowers will command a higher price than used ones. If you're considering a used model, carefully inspect it for any signs of wear and tear before making a purchase.

How to Get the Best Deal on a Toro 22295

Here are some actionable steps to help you secure the best possible price:

  • Compare Prices: Use online price comparison tools to check prices across various retailers.
  • Check for Rebates: See if Toro or the retailer is offering any manufacturer rebates or discounts.
  • Look for Used Options: If you’re comfortable with a gently used model, explore options from used equipment dealers or online marketplaces, but exercise caution and thoroughly inspect the unit.
  • Negotiate: Don't be afraid to negotiate, especially when buying from a local dealer. They may be willing to adjust the price to match a competitor's offer.
  • Consider Financing: Some retailers offer financing options that can help spread the cost of the snow blower over time.
